Questions and Answers

  • M
    Michelle WarrenAug 19, 2025
    What to do if my ViewSonic VP2786-4K has power but no image?
    • U
      uhallAug 19, 2025
      If your ViewSonic Monitor shows no image even when powered on, ensure the video cable is properly connected to both the monitor and the computer. Also, try adjusting the brightness and contrast settings. Lastly, verify that the correct input source is selected.
  • C
    crawfordchristinaAug 21, 2025
    How to troubleshoot a ViewSonic VP2786-4K that has no power?
    • D
      duncanbethanyAug 21, 2025
      If your ViewSonic Monitor has no power, first, make sure you have turned it on using the power button. Next, check that the power cord is securely connected to both the monitor and the power outlet. Finally, test the power outlet with another electrical device to ensure it's working.
  • D
    Diane YoungAug 23, 2025
    Why does the screen image on my ViewSonic Monitor cut in and out?
    • G
      Gloria AlexanderAug 23, 2025
      If the screen image on your ViewSonic Monitor cuts in and out, ensure the correct input source is selected. Check the video cable connector for any bent or broken pins, which could cause a bad connection. Also, make sure the video cable is properly and securely connected to both the monitor and the computer.
  • T
    Tamara StephensonAug 26, 2025
    Why are the colors on my ViewSonic VP2786-4K Monitor wrong?
    • D
      Daniel McdonaldAug 26, 2025
      If you notice wrong or abnormal colors on your ViewSonic Monitor, start by checking the video cable to ensure it is properly and securely connected. Loose or broken pins in the cable connector could cause an improper connection, leading to missing colors such as red, green, or blue. You can also connect the monitor to another computer to test if the issue persists. If you have an older graphics card, contact ViewSonic® for a non-DDC adapter.
  • D
    Darryl TrevinoAug 28, 2025
    How to fix a ViewSonic VP2786-4K screen that is too light or dark?
    • D
      Douglas HuntAug 28, 2025
      If the screen image on your ViewSonic Monitor is too light or dark, adjust the brightness and contrast settings via the OSD Menu. If that doesn't resolve the issue, try resetting the monitor to its factory settings.
  • K
    Kevin HowardAug 30, 2025
    How do I fix a blurred screen image on my ViewSonic VP2786-4K?
    • C
      carolinegarciaAug 30, 2025
      If the screen image on your ViewSonic Monitor is blurred, adjust the resolution to the correct Aspect Ratio. If the issue persists, reset the monitor to factory settings.
  • P
    pflemingSep 1, 2025
    What to do if no image appears on my ViewSonic VP2786-4K when an external device is connected?
    • P
      Peter LuceroSep 1, 2025
      If the external device is connected to your ViewSonic Monitor, but no image appears on the screen, make sure the power is on. Adjust brightness and contrast via the OSD Menu. Also, check the connecting cable and make sure it is properly and securely connected; loose or broken pins in the cable connector could cause an improper connection.
  • R
    Richard SnyderSep 3, 2025
    What to do if the OSD Menu on my ViewSonic VP2786-4K doesn't appear?
    • E
      elliottkristinaSep 3, 2025
      If the OSD Menu does not appear on your ViewSonic Monitor or the OSD controls are inaccessible, first check whether the OSD Menu is locked. If it is not locked, turn off the monitor, unplug the power cord, plug it back in, and then turn on the monitor. As a last resort, reset the monitor to factory settings.
  • M
    Matthew RamseySep 6, 2025
    Why are some menus not selectable in the OSD of my ViewSonic Monitor?
    • T
      Thomas HarrisSep 6, 2025
      If some menus aren’t selectable in the OSD of your ViewSonic Monitor, try adjusting the ViewMode or the input source. If that does not work, reset the monitor to factory settings.
  • C
    cruztracySep 8, 2025
    How to center the screen correctly on my ViewSonic VP2786-4K Monitor?
    • D
      Daniel WestSep 8, 2025
      If the screen on your ViewSonic Monitor isn’t centered correctly, adjust the horizontal and vertical controls via the OSD Menu. Also, check the Aspect Ratio. If the issue persists, reset the monitor to factory settings.

ViewSonic VP2786-4K Specifications

General IconGeneral
Screen shapeFlat
Backlight typeLED
Display diagonal27 \
Anti-glare screenYes
Adobe RGB coverage100 %
Display technologyLCD
Native aspect ratio16:9
Maximum refresh rate60 Hz
NTSC coverage (typical)108 %
Contrast ratio (dynamic)20000000:1
Contrast ratio (typical)1300:1
Display number of colors1.07 billion colors
Digital vertical frequency24 - 120 Hz
Digital horizontal frequency15 - 204 kHz
Display brightness (typical)350 cd/m²
NVIDIA G-SYNC-
Product colorBlack
Market positioningGraphics design
DisplayPort version1.4
USB Type-A downstream ports quantity4
Number of USB Type-B upstream ports quantity1
Pivot angle90 - 90 °
Tilt angle range3 - 21 °
Height adjustment130 mm
Cable lock slot typeKensington
Panel mounting interface100 x 100 mm
AC input voltage100 - 240 V
Power supply typeInternal
Energy efficiency scaleA to G
Power consumption (max)70 W
Power consumption (standby)0.5 W
Power consumption (typical)67 W
Operating temperature (T-T)0 - 40 °C
Operating relative humidity (H-H)20 - 90 %
Package depth225 mm
Package width692 mm
Package height505 mm
Package weight13200 g
Sustainability certificatesCE, ENERGY STAR, ErP, REACH, RoHS, WEEE
Weight and Dimensions IconWeight and Dimensions
Depth (with stand)232 mm
Width (with stand)613 mm
Height (with stand)569.11 mm
Weight (with stand)8300 g
Depth (without stand)55 mm
Height (without stand)358 mm
Weight (without stand)4900 g
